On what might be the final day of this season, Arizona has secured a potential key player for the upcoming one.

Another  5-star forward  has pledged to join the Wildcats for the 2025-26 season. He shared the news T on the Pat McAfee Show on ESPN.

Standing 6-foot-8 and weighing 235 pounds, he is ranked by 247Sports as the No. 8 overall player in the 2025 recruiting class, the 4th-best power forward, and the top prospect from Arizona. He plays for Perry High School, which recently claimed its fourth consecutive championship. Last week, Peat was also named the Gatorade Arizona Boys Basketball Player of the Year for the third consecutive year.

Peat, who chose the Wildcats over ASU, Baylor, Houston, and Texas Tech, becomes Arizona’s highest-ranked recruit since center Deandre Ayton (3rd overall) in 2017. The highest-ranked recruit under head coach Tommy Lloyd has been Carter Bryant, who was ranked 24th in the 2024 recruiting class.

The spring signing period for high school basketball recruits begins on April 16, at which point Peat will join a 2025 class that already includes fall signee Dwayne Aristode, a 5-star wing, and 3-star shooting guard Bryce James—the younger son of LeBron James—who committed to Arizona on January 1.
